Question: What does a Business Development Director - Biotech do?
Answer: They are in charge of improving the business of the high tech product line. Biotech companies can be anything from replacement parts for bodies to chemical companies or drug companies. They improve the sales in several ways - increased customers, increasing the volume from a customer, help identify new products, increase available products, and improve the price on existing business.

Question: Degree needed for a job in biotech industry? I am a college student studying biomolecular engineering and looking to get into the biotech industry. I am interested in doing drug research and maybe being a research director someday. I've seen PhD, M.S., and M.Eng degree programs out there, but which one is most appropriate for making one's way in the biotech industry?
Answer: If you're goal is research director - please remember, that's not an entry level position.
For research director at a University or Government institution, look to getting a Ph.D. minimum, then starting doing different positions at the top institutions for 5-year periods minimum. NIH, Mayo, Columbia Univ, Oregon Health System, UCLA, etc. Pray that you solve some major research problems in each position. You'll make director by your mid-fifties.
More importantly, be a master at capturing federal money. Grant writing is as much an art as understanding the Kreb's Cycle - sometime even moreso.
For the biotech industry (private companies), having a business skills is the major factor. Since there is no federal monies coming in, learning how to budget labs and still achieve science goals is the key. Look to earn a nighttime/part-time/on-line MBA and start where ever in a private company. Pray that the company doesn't fold or get parcelled off in your time. Look to make career jumps in 3-year intervals.
